Doom Eternal's next update invites you to take on "empowered demons"

Doom Eternal’s Update 1 will bring empowered demons to the game, as well as new content, bug fixes, and a “host of optimisations”.

“It’s been an amazing turnout for Doom Eternal,” wrote Parker Wilhelm on the official website. “The community of longtime fans and newcomers alike wowed us once again with their overwhelming support and impressive demon slaying skills. Things are only heating up, however, as Update 1 is almost here to bring a ton of features, fixes and enhancements to the game!”

Wilhelm goes on to explain that when a player is killed in the singleplayer campaign, “the demon that felled them is beefed up and transported to another player’s game to fight again”. Take them out, however, and “you’ll not only be rewarded with tons of health and ammo, but also bonus XP to progress in-game events”.

The team has also added a “suite of features” to improve Battlemode, too, including “Denuvo Anticheat features, changes to the tutorial walkthrough, poor network connection indicators, Echelon Leveling for players at the maximum level and a Death Report screen to offer players more combat insight mid-match”.

Singleplayer quality-of-life improvements, on the other hand, include balance fixes, expanded demon tutorials, “dashing vertically in water and adjusting toxic damage while swimming”.
